Output 687469584a966bc9267345f1bfabe8c69c5681de8eff4bd16145101d7aa74d9b:1

value
5400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1f106caa3851ba77e721ead4d56f3b7f7b8105e2 OP_EQUALVERIFY OP_CHECKSIG
address
13qFd94tpNJ8mzFCooXDqtHz5ai3eeeR49
transaction
687469584a966bc9267345f1bfabe8c69c5681de8eff4bd16145101d7aa74d9b
spent
true